What is a Private ADHD Assessment?
A private ADHD assessment is an extensive assessment conducted beyond the general public healthcare system. This service is usually used by certified experts, such as psychologists or psychiatrist specializing in ADHD. A private assessment can be especially advantageous for those who either wish to prevent prolonged waiting lists in the public system or choose a more personalized approach.
Key Components of the Assessment
A private ADHD assessment usually consists of several elements:

Initial Consultation: This is the first meeting with a clinician where the specific shares their history, experiences, and reasons for looking for an evaluation.

Standardized Questionnaires: The clinician may ask the specific to fill out self-report questionnaires and ranking scales that evaluate ADHD symptoms.

Scientific Interview: An in-depth interview permits the clinician to collect details about the individual's life history, work and scholastic performance, relationships, and any other psychological health issues.

Additional Assessments: Depending on the clinician's discretion, cognitive screening or other mental assessments may be carried out to eliminate other concerns or comorbid conditions.

Feedback Session: Once the assessment is complete, the clinician provides a feedback session to discuss the findings and any potential recommendations for treatment or support.

Treatment Options Following Diagnosis
As soon as identified, adults with ADHD can explore a variety of treatment options, consisting of:

Medication: Stimulants (e.g., Adderall, Ritalin) and non-stimulants (e.g., Strattera) prevail medications used to handle signs.

Therapy: Cognitive-behavioral treatment (CBT) is typically advised and can help people develop coping methods.

Training: ADHD training provides useful assistance particular to handling daily tasks and improving organizational skills.

Assistance Groups: Engaging with others who have comparable experiences can offer recognition and encouragement for individuals with ADHD.
